The event is based on the premise that a new dawn for the office market has now truly set in: “those active in the London office sector say that things are never going back to the way they were, and that the real estate world needs to learn how to function in a different reality,” say Bisnow organisers.

A report from BNP Paribas stated that offices in the UK which demonstrate the “best ESG credentials” have continued to attract occupiers, including law firms (over 500,000 sq. ft). They made up 11.5% of central London’s H1 2023 take-up.
